About the role
JOB SUMMARY The Bouve ́College of Health Sciences seeks a Senior Grants Administrator to join our team in the Bouve ́ College Office of Research (BCORe). Knowledge and experience of the full life-cycle (pre-award and post-award) of research grants administration is preferred; however, the focus of responsibilities will be on PRE-AWARD administration . The BCORe Team, when fully staffed, will be eight full-time grants administrators/senior grants administrators, four pre- staff and four post-staff, which includes the Executive Director of Research Administration and an Associate Director of Post-Award. The Senior Grants Administrator serves as a member of a team of professionals in the Bouve ́College Office of Research (BCORe), primarily responsible for assisting faculty and departmental administrative staff throughout the pre-award grants management life-cycle. This includes: supporting the development and submission of federal, non-federal, state, foundation, corporate, and industry grant proposals. This person assists with: the identification of funding opportunities; development of proposal budgets; coordination of sub-contracts on proposals; compliance checks against institutional policies and sponsor requirements; and review grant proposals prior to submission to the central office, Northeastern University Research Enterprise Services (NU-RES). The Senior Grants Administrator may also provide cross functional support to post-award colleagues in BCORe. The Senior Grants Administrator will also support the research data management functions and research reporting of Bouve ́ as needed. This includes management of transaction logs, running periodic reports of proposal and award activity and trends within College and related Bouve faculty.
